Transaction 63cbdb3b3b8b46280e5b4d66781df51c243ae2ba51f59e013b5ae6a763de1604
1 Input
1 Output
-
63cbdb3b3b8b46280e5b4d66781df51c243ae2ba51f59e013b5ae6a763de1604:0
- value
- 505232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ab780d9516debded687abbfd6ddd19d7122e218 OP_EQUAL
- address
- 35at8dktAedTbz3CMpgZ5nuyrTGc4ZkhaB